Audi A6 Sedan 2026 Key Specification Review
| Model Name | 2026 Audi A6 Sedan |
| Body type | Mid-size executive sedan |
| Platform | Audi PPC (Premium Platform Combustion) |
| Powertrain options | Turbocharged 3.0 L V6 (with mild-hybrid support) |
| Power output | ~362 hp (270 kW) |
| Torque | ~550 Nm (406 lb-ft) |
| Transmission | 7-speed S tronic dual-clutch automatic |
| Drivetrain | quattro all-wheel drive (standard) |
| Fuel efficiency | ~23 mpg combined (US) |
| EPA city/highway | ~20/29 mpg (EPA) |
| Curb weight | ~1,750 kg (estimate) |
| Wheel sizes | 18″ – 21″ available |
| Rear-seat legroom | ~965 mm (est.) |
| Trunk capacity | ~530 L (est.) |
| Drag coefficient | 0.23 Cd (historic A6 sedan) |
| Safety system level | Level 2 driver assistance |
| Estimated price range (US) | USD 64,100 – 78,000 (MSRP) |
| Intended buyer profile | Executives, frequent travelers, daily commuters |

Trim Structure & Practical Executive Needs
| Trim | Focus |
|---|---|
| Base / Business | Core comfort, standard technology |
| Comfort / Premium | Enhanced seats, upgraded materials |
| Technology | Larger displays, advanced assistance |
| Sport-styled | Visual enhancements (no major performance change) |
All trims share the same mechanical base. Equipment differences relate to comfort, displays, and convenience rather than driving power or core handling.
